Biconical Antenna

The Biconical Antenna is a broadband dipole antenna featuring two conical radiating elements arranged coaxially point-to-point. Exhibiting a bandwidth of three octaves or more with coverage from 20 MHz to 18 GHz, it delivers omnidirectional radiation in the H-plane and figure-eight pattern in the E-plane. It is the industry-standard antenna for EMC/EMI compliance testing per MIL-STD, FCC, and CISPR specifications.

Product Overview

Biconical Antenna is a broadband dipole antenna consisting of two conical conductive elements arranged coaxially with their apices nearly touching.As a non-frequency-dependent antenna, it maintains stable impedance and radiation characteristics across an exceptionally wide frequency range—typically three octaves or more—significantly outperforming traditional half-wave dipole antennas.

Key Features

  • Exceptional Bandwidth: Delivers three or more octaves of frequency coverage, typically from 20 MHz to 1 GHz and up to 18 GHz in advanced models.

  • Omnidirectional H-Plane Pattern: Provides uniform 360° coverage in the horizontal plane, ideal for field surveys and spectrum monitoring.

  • Figure-Eight E-Plane Pattern: Similar to a half-wave dipole, with predictable radiation characteristics for precise measurements.

  • Non-Frequency-Dependent Impedance: For an ideal infinite biconical antenna, input impedance is determined solely by the cone angle, independent of frequency—a key advantage for broadband matching.

  • Integrated Balun: Built-in balanced-to-unbalanced transformer ensures proper impedance matching to 50 Ω coaxial systems.

  • Compact & Portable: Lightweight construction with foldable element options for easy storage and field deployment.

  • High Power Capability: Select models support high-power immunity testing applications.

Applications

  • EMC/EMI compliance testing (radiated emissions & immunity) per MIL-STD, FCC, CISPR

  • Normalized Site Attenuation (NSA) measurements and site evaluation (CISPR 16-1-4)

  • Spectrum monitoring and field survey

  • Shielded enclosure effectiveness testing

  • IoT, 5G, and wireless infrastructure applications
